Wood window service encompasses a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den window components. These services often involve addressing issues such as rotting wood, damaged or cracked frames, and deteriorated sashes. Skilled professionals can perform tasks like replacing damaged sections, refinishing surfaces, and ensuring proper sealing to enhance both the appearance and functionality of the windows. Proper maintenance and timely repairs help extend the lifespan of wooden windows, preserving their aesthetic appeal and structural integrity.
Many common problems that lead property owners to seek wood window services include moisture damage, warping, and decay caused by exposure to weather elements. Over time, wood can swell, crack, or rot if not properly maintained, resulting in dr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y costs. Service providers can also address issues related to broken or malfunctioning hardware, such as hinges and locks, which can compromise security and ease of use. Regular inspections and repairs help prevent more extensive damage and costly replacements down the line.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Danbury,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ing wood windows typically costs between $300 and $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ard single-hung window might be around $400, while larger or custom designs can reach $900 or more.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ood window components generally ranges from $150 to $500 per window. Common repairs include sash restoration, which can be around $200, or replacing damaged trim, approximately $150.
Refinishing and Restoration - Refinishing wood windows often costs between $200 and $600 per window. This includes sanding, staining, or painting to restore appearance and protect the wood.
Installation Fees - The cost for professional installation of wood windows typically falls between $250 and $800 per window. Factors influencing price include window size, complexity, and local labor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
